Opis flow
Účel a výhody
Popis workflow: “Chatbot z Google Docs”
Prehľad
Tento workflow vytvára špeciálneho AI asistenta, ktorý odpovedá na otázky používateľa výhradne na základe obsahu Google dokumentu, ktorý poskytne používateľ. Asistent je navrhnutý tak, aby poskytoval odpovede zakotvené v dodanom dokumente, bez odkazovania na externé zdroje alebo nepodložených predpokladov. To ho robí mimoriadne vhodným pre situácie, kde je presnosť a dohľadateľnosť k pôvodnému obsahu kľúčová, ako je výskum, právna kontrola, vzdelávanie a analýza obsahu.
Ako workflow funguje
Inicializácia chatu a privítanie používateľa
- Keď používateľ otvorí chat, trigger node deteguje túto akciu.
- Asistent okamžite zobrazí uvítaciu správu, v ktorej inštruuje používateľa, aby nahral Google dokument alebo vložil relevantný text. Správa zdôrazňuje, že odpovede budú výhradne na základe obsahu dokumentu.
Vstup používateľa a nahratie dokumentu
- Používateľ môže komunikovať s asistentom zasielaním otázok a priložením Google dokumentu.
- Systém zachytí vstup (otázku a/alebo dokument) cez špeciálny chat input node.
Načítanie dokumentu
- Po prijatí vstupu workflow využije komponent Google Docs Retriever na získanie obsahu nahraného alebo prepojeného Google dokumentu.
- To zabezpečí, že asistent má prístup k presnému textu, ktorý má byť základom všetkých odpovedí.
Správa histórie chatu
- Node histórie chatu sleduje prebiehajúcu konverzáciu, čo umožňuje kontextové odpovede a kontinuitu počas celej relácie.
AI agent s prísnym zakotvením v dokumente
- Pokročilý AI agent node je nakonfigurovaný s prísnymi systémovými inštrukciami:
- Obmedzenie zdroja: Používajte len informácie prítomné v poskytnutom dokumente.
- Presnosť a úplnosť: Odpovede musia byť priame a dôkladné, odrážajúce výlučne obsah dokumentu.
- Riešenie chýbajúcich informácií: Ak odpoveď nie je v dokumente, asistent to výslovne uvedie.
- Citovanie: Ak je to vhodné, agent je povzbudzovaný citovať relevantný text z dokumentu.
- Agent prijíma otázku používateľa, dokument (ako nástroj) a históriu chatu na vygenerovanie odpovede.
Výstup odpovede
- Odpoveď generovaná AI je zobrazená používateľovi v rozhraní chatu.
- Počas celého procesu workflow zabezpečuje, že odpovede sú transparentné, dohľadateľné a nikdy sa neopierajú o informácie mimo poskytnutého dokumentu.
Kľúčové kroky workflow
Krok | Komponent | Funkcionalita |
---|
Otvorenie chatu | ChatOpenedTrigger | Deteguje novú reláciu chatu a spúšťa workflow |
Uvítacia správa | MessageWidget | Informuje používateľa o prístupe asistenta založenom na dokumente |
Vstup používateľa | ChatInput | Zachytáva otázky používateľa a nahrávanie dokumentov |
Načítanie dokumentu | GoogleDocsRetriever | Extrahuje obsah z Google dokumentu poskytnutého používateľom |
Sledovanie konverzácie | ChatHistory | Udržiava históriu chatu pre kontextové interakcie |
Spracovanie AI | ToolCallingAgent | Odpovedá na otázky len s použitím dokumentu, podľa prísnych pokynov pre presnosť a citovanie |
Zobrazenie odpovede | ChatOutput | Predstavuje odpoveď asistenta používateľovi |
Výhody a použitie
- Presnosť a transparentnosť: Zabezpečuje, že všetky odpovede sú pevne zakotvené v jednom, používateľom špecifikovanom zdroji pravdy.
- Škálovateľnosť: Automatizuje odpovedanie na otázky o veľkých alebo zložitých dokumentoch – ideálne pre tímy s vysokými informačnými nárokmi.
- Auditovateľnosť: Odpovede sú vždy spätne dohľadateľné k pôvodnému dokumentu, čím sa znižuje riziko a zvyšuje dôvera.
- Efektivita: Šetrí čas rýchlym získavaním relevantných informácií, najmä vo výskume, práve a vzdelávaní.
Ideálni používatelia
- Výskumníci: Rýchlo získavajú zistenia alebo odkazy z vedeckých prác.
- Analytici: Zhrnú správy alebo odpovedia na cielené otázky o rozsiahlych dokumentoch.
- Právnici: Overia, že odpovede vychádzajú len z textu zmluvy alebo politiky.
- Učitelia/študenti: Generujú kvízové otázky alebo objasnia obsah učebníc či pracovných listov.
- Tímy pre obsah: Overia fakty alebo sumáre len na základe schváleného zdrojového materiálu.
Zhrnutie
Tento workflow vytvára zameraného, na dokumente založeného AI chatbota, ktorý automatizuje a škáluje proces získavania, overovania a komunikácie informácií priamo z Google dokumentov. Je obzvlášť užitočný tam, kde je potrebné zaručiť, že odpovede neprekračujú rámec poskytnutého materiálu, čím zvyšuje spoľahlivosť a dôveru v automatizované Q&A scenáre.